数据导入功能,怎么设计用户体验更好?

0 评论 1534 浏览 1 收藏 6 分钟

数据导入功能是产品设计中的核心环节,它直接影响用户的工作效率和产品满意度。一个优秀的数据导入设计不仅能提升用户体验,还能有效避免用户在数据上传过程中的常见问题。

数据导入功能,算是产品设计中最常见的功能之一了,一个好的数据导入功能能大大的提高用户的工作效率和满意度,反之则让用户觉得平台不好用,甚至放弃使用产品。

日常数据导入,大家是不是就放一个文件上传的按钮,用户点击选择对应文件,然后点击确定,即可将文件上传成功到平台?

今天就给大家一个样例模板,设计出一个让用户体验感更好的数据导入功能。

一、分析问题

首先我们拆解分析一下数据导入的流程,然后我们逐步优化。

之前的数据导入流程:下载模板–文件选择–数据上传–上传成功。

用户其实不知道自己上传数据的准确性,有时候文件过大,用户不能关闭当前传输窗口,只能在当前页面一直等待,耽误其他工作。

相对完善的流程是:下载模板–文件选择–查看确认数据–数据上传–上传成功。

下面我们针对完善之后的流程,对其功能操作进行详细的介绍。

二、流程优化

1. 下载模板

提供模板下载功能,然后针对模板,产品经理要对模板里面的字段做一些限制,字段的限制同平台,比如选择项,那就提供一些标准的选择项,供用户去选择;数量限制只能输入数字,并且限制最大数量等等。如果有经纬度,可以设置经纬度的正常范围。

2. 文件选择

支持点击选择或拖拽文件上传两种模式上传方式,并且下面文字提醒,如果是excel,提示只能上传一个excel的文件;

本地选择,只展示excel文件,其他格式的文件自动过滤;

拖拽上传,如果拖拽的不是excel的文件,提示文件格式错误,请确认后重新上传。

上传完成后,显示上传的文件名称,如果上传错误,也可以删除重新上传。

3. 数据确认

上传的数据,右侧可以进行实时查看,并且下面通过预检错误信息列表可以提醒出哪个字段必填的,可提示出:某行某个字段必须有值,请检查。

因为我们ecxel设置格式时,不能设置哪一项是必填项,但是可以通过预检错误信息列表提醒用户。

当预检错误信息列表中检查出对应错误时,开始上传数据按钮置灰不可点击,用户确认数据无误没有错误后,方可点击,进行数据上传。

点击开始上传数据,弹窗再次让用户确认,确认将数据上传至平台?点击确定,会跳转至下一步,点击取消,弹窗消失。

4. 数据上传

如果只是纯数据字段,一般文件不会太大,直接传输即可,统计显示总的数据条数,导入成功的数量,失败的数量,然后显示进度条,展示上传的进度。

如果文件很大,可以用异步处理的方式,后台需要要设计专门的地方展示任务进度,上传成功,用公告通知用户。

本文由人人都是产品经理作者【晨阳产品笔记】,微信公众号:【晨阳产品笔记】,原创/授权 发布于人人都是产品经理,未经许可,禁止转载。

题图来自Unsplash,基于 CC0 协议。

更多精彩内容,请关注人人都是产品经理微信公众号或下载App
评论
评论请登录
  1. 目前还没评论,等你发挥!